A Simple Preparation
To make Crispy Air Fryer Sweet Potatoes, I start by picking out four medium-sized sweet potatoes that are about the same size. It’s essential to wash them well and pierce them with a fork so they can cook evenly. I mix olive oil, sea salt, and garlic seasoning in a bowl, creating a tasty coating for the potatoes. After brushing this mixture over the sweet potatoes, I place them in the air fryer basket. As they cook at 390°F, the sweet aroma fills my kitchen, and I can hardly wait for the delicious outcome!
The Exciting Finish
After about 40 minutes, I check if they’re tender by inserting a knife. If they need more time, I keep air frying them in 5-minute intervals until they are perfectly cooked and the skins are beautifully crispy. Once they’re done, I let them cool before slicing them open. This is the fun part! I scoop out the soft flesh and mix it with vegan butter, salt, and pepper, making it creamy and flavorful. Then, I stuff the mixture back into the crispy skins, adding toppings like vegan cheese or baked beans for extra flavor.

Chef’s Notes- Crispy Air Fryer Sweet Potatoes
- Selecting Sweet Potatoes: Look for medium-sized sweet potatoes that are smooth and firm with no soft spots. The skin should be intact without blemishes for the best flavor and texture.
- Pat Dry for Crispiness: Make sure to thoroughly wash and pat dry the sweet potatoes before coating them with oil. Moisture on the skin can prevent crispiness.
- Use of Fork: Piercing the sweet potatoes with a fork not only allows steam to escape but also helps the skin become crispier during cooking.
- Seasoning Variations: Feel free to adjust the seasoning according to your taste. Adding spices like paprika, cumin, or chili powder can give a delightful twist to the flavor profile.
- Check Doneness: If you’re unsure whether the potatoes are done, you can test multiple potatoes by inserting a knife into the center. It should slide in easily.
- Topping Ideas: Get creative with toppings! Consider adding a dollop of vegan sour cream, nutritional yeast, or even fresh avocado slices for a creamy contrast to the crispy potatoes.
- Reheating: When reheating leftovers, using the air fryer will help restore the crispiness of the skin, unlike a microwave which can make them soggy.
FAQs- Crispy Air Fryer Sweet Potatoes
Can I use other types of sweet potatoes?
Yes, while orange sweet potatoes are recommended for their sweetness, you can also use purple or white sweet potatoes. Keep in mind that cooking times may vary slightly based on the size and variety.
What if I don’t have an air fryer?
If you don’t have an air fryer, you can bake the sweet potatoes in a conventional oven at 425°F (220°C) for about 45-60 minutes. Just make sure to flip them halfway through for even cooking.
How do I make these sweet potatoes spicy?
To add some heat, mix in chili powder or cayenne pepper into the olive oil mixture. You can also top the stuffed sweet potatoes with a spicy salsa or jalapeños after baking.
Can I prepare the sweet potatoes in advance?
Yes! You can prepare the sweet potatoes a day in advance by seasoning them and storing them in the refrigerator. When ready to cook, allow them to sit at room temperature for about 15 minutes before air frying.
Are these sweet potatoes suitable for meal prep?
Absolutely! These sweet potatoes store well in the fridge for up to 4 days. You can prepare a batch ahead of time and reheat them in the air fryer for quick meals throughout the week.
